Output 26309aadc13ddc153c430e03eec01abc69ad56b60b67eef2728e58e9f6723001:25

value
522620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57e4d012d8e684e044d5a05f506e7e80572d597 OP_EQUAL
address
3M9s9wJMJXoUjshtyjDThepPCDkRbqR3zt
transaction
26309aadc13ddc153c430e03eec01abc69ad56b60b67eef2728e58e9f6723001
spent
true